*After Platinum and Diamond, the Premier brackets are in alphabetical order.
*Sheldon, Oakland Tech and Foothill (Palo Cedro) all requested Elite, and we didn't have 16 teams sign up for Elite. So it was more urging teams to move up.
*Carondelet is hosting. It's impossible to host and play at another site the way the tournament is set up.
*Folsom has played in the Jamboree. SI has played in the Jamboree. We don't expect teams to play every year -- it's fun to do other stuff. SRV apparently does not want to participate in this or any other event I am involved in. I do not know why.

gotta be tough.Thanks for the kind words ... right now, I'm just hoping we have some kind of tournament.
But first, a little story. So as I'm adjusting the brackets, a team gets moved up a bracket. The coach reaches out, says "We're terrible, we don't belong, knock us back down." Then I get a call from that team's new first-round opponent in the bracket. "That's the best team of the eight. Don't match us up with them -- they're way better than anyone else.'"
That said, I really get very few complaints from coaches. They just like playing in a bracket with (hopefully) evenly matched teams that gets them ready for league play.
